Hi All,
We have a requirement that we can login to author as an ADMIN role.
But for publish instance only we have read access.
What will be the best solution for this?

The Admin user should only be used for system administrators and used with care, the default password should be changed and access to it restricted. You should create users for everyone that requires admin privileges, in this way you can track who did what, otherwise it will always be "admin" as the user in your audit trails.
The same applies to Publish, keep the admin user, change the password and restrict it. Then create users with the permissions you require.
